Output 8083091631471d8826254ea3cc4ff6a4938dc014138539a70a3367adbed4b3d5:0

value
19935762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4febd591ecfde12f94de30e60c55f04b1f9a8ccd OP_EQUALVERIFY OP_CHECKSIG
address
18HauCxMJqxonCquR3JNfPoPPpWQCjzvNt
transaction
8083091631471d8826254ea3cc4ff6a4938dc014138539a70a3367adbed4b3d5
spent
true